Senior Illinoisians Hall of Fame Nominations Sought

April 12, 2021 By From The Editors

Know of an outstanding Champaign-Urbana Illinois senior? Nominations are now being sought for the Senior Illinoisians Hall of Fame inductee Class of 2021. The Senior Illinoisans Hall of Fame was initiated by the General Assembly in 1994 to commemorate the achievements and contributions of citizens age 65 or older. Tax Help Available for Champaign-Urbana Seniors Starting Feb. 18

January 22, 2021 By From The Editors

The VITA program at the University of Illinois, in partnership with Salt& Light, will once again offer FREE income tax assistance to seniors 60+.
